Exploring WordPress: Common Questions and Answers, Part 2

a) Is WordPress SEO friendly?

WordPress

WordPress is SEO-friendly but not fully automated. It simplifies SEO management and improvement, but simply moving your blog to WordPress may not significantly impact your search engine rankings.

b) How can I improve my SEO?

You can improve your SEO by installing a WordPress plugin, but we recommend using Yoast SEO because it is a popular WordPress plugin for improving SEO, offering features like title and metadata, social links, XML sitemaps, breadcrumbs, and more.

c) Is there an easy way to manage my WordPress security?

To ensure network security, choose a hosting plan with daily backups, firewalls, and malware scans. For extra protection, consider using a security plugin like iThemes Security or Wordfence.

d) How long does it take to create a WordPress site?

A basic WordPress website can be set up in an hour, but most users spend more time tinkering to make it look perfect.

e) How popular is WordPress?

WordPress dominates the website building market, powering over 30.8% of websites and holding a 59.9% market share in content management systems.

f) How long has WordPress been around, and when was it released?

WordPress, despite its evolution since its initial release, has been one of the oldest content management systems in existence since May 27, 2003

g) What are WordPress user roles and why do they matter?

WordPress user roles enable you to manage other users’ access to your website. While not necessary for those who don’t plan to create accounts, it’s essential to understand these roles if you plan to do so.

h) Is there a limit to how many WordPress plugins I can use?

No! There’s no strict limit on the number of plugins you can use on WordPress, and while it’s important to avoid unnecessary ones, using a large number of high-quality ones is acceptable.

i) Is there any benefit to purchasing premium themes or plugins?

Free plugins and themes are acceptable, but premium options offer superior features, design, support, and documentation, making them more comprehensive and user-friendly.

j) How do I make money from my WordPress site?

There are several ways to make money from your WordPress site. WordPress website owners are constantly discovering new ways to generate income, including running ads, selling products, recommending affiliate products, teaching courses, and selling paid content, among other opportunities.
